Mithun Kuniyil Ajith Singh is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Mechanics of Materials. According to data from OpenAlex, Mithun Kuniyil Ajith Singh has authored 52 papers receiving a total of 705 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 51 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 33 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and 20 papers in Mechanics of Materials. Recurrent topics in Mithun Kuniyil Ajith Singh's work include Photoacoustic and Ultrasonic Imaging (50 papers),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(26 papers) and Thermography and Photoacoustic Techniques (20 papers). Mithun Kuniyil Ajith Singh is often cited by papers focused on Photoacoustic and Ultrasonic Imaging (50 papers), Optical Imaging and Spectroscopy Techniques (26 papers) and Thermography and Photoacoustic Techniques (20 papers). Mithun Kuniyil Ajith Singh collaborates with scholars based in Netherlands, United States and United Kingdom. Mithun Kuniyil Ajith Singh's co-authors include Wiendelt Steenbergen, Wenfeng Xia, Naoto Sato, Srivalleesha Mallidi, Marvin Xavierselvan, Srirang Manohar, Martin Frenz, Michael Jaeger, Sébastien Ourselin and Adrien E. Desjardins and has published in prestigious journals such as Sensors, Medical Physics and Journal of Biomedical Optics.
